Output 6628a5c1c856fc84adbdabce4cc51589367c4ef3c6bdcb8fd61e0d93928dba8e:1

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5037d25f1591070541b100aab0f3ed1b95c536c OP_EQUAL
address
3NZvqtBG6ykg5SL7mC7SqVqNEzKSi2sDBR
transaction
6628a5c1c856fc84adbdabce4cc51589367c4ef3c6bdcb8fd61e0d93928dba8e
spent
true